>>> I have encountered some error in a seaside image that lead to a
>>> hanging request. Then I opened a process browser and terminated the
>>> process that was associated to the request. Everything seemed to go
>>> fine after that. However, now (after some more requests) the image is
>>> not responding to any HTTP requests anymore. Everything else (browsing
>>> code, inspecting) works OK. I have also tried other applications, e.g.
>>> /seaside/config - not working.
>>>
>>> I am using Pier, with some persistency that is subclassed from
>>> PRImagePersistency. The process I terminated was in some semaphore
>>> critical section (guess: when doing the persistency). I am working
>>> from Pharo core 1.0rc1.
>>>
>>> My guess is that there is some semaphore involved, and maybe some
>>> process that is needed for handling http requests is no longer there.
>>>
>>> Is there a way to "reset" everything so I get HTTP request handling
>>> back? I have tried NetNameResolver initializeNetwork without success.
>>>
>>> Is there anything that I can do to prevent situations like this in the
>>> future? Anyone have a list of "do#s and don'ts " when using the
>>> process browser?
